004 What makes chess improvement so difficult?

Crafting a study plan you're confident will work has to be high on the list.

In this episode, I dive into the fundamentals of what makes a great study plan for any rating level with International Master Andras Toth.

Plus, he busts some common but harmful myths.

Andras is a renowned coach to adults with a blunt, no-nonsense approach to teaching that's refreshing.

He has a highly regarded YouTube channel, plus he's the author of many great courses on Chessable.

In this episode, you'll learn:

  • The real reason engine analysis is of limited help to your chess improvement (no matter what your amateur rating is.)
  • Why it's so important to work with a coach if you want to see long-term progress.
  • The vital importance of studying annotated games.
  • A critical, overlooked component to studying tactics that's rarely considered in most people's study plans.
